﻿.ChannelList .Title
{
	background-image:url(../images/LeftColumn_titlebox_top.gif);
	background-position:top left;
	background-repeat:no-repeat;
	background-color:#FFC38F;
}
.ChannelList .Title div
{
	background-image:url(../images/LeftColumn_titlebox_btm.gif);
	background-position:bottom left;
	background-repeat:no-repeat;
	color:#660066;
	font-size:110%;
	font-weight:normal;
	line-height:30px;
	text-align:center;
}
.ChannelPicker .TitleBox div .Button
{
	background:url(../images/Go_btn_bg.gif);
	background-repeat:no-repeat;
	border:none;
	color:#FFF;
	font-weight:bold;
	margin:0 0 5px 0;
	height:21px;
	width:32px;
}
.ChannelPicker .TitleBox
{
	background-image:url(../images/LeftColumn_titlebox_Top.gif);
	background-position:Top left;
	background-repeat:no-repeat;
	background-color:#FFC38F;

}
.ChannelPicker .TitleBox div
{
	background-image:url(../images/LeftColumn_titlebox_Btm.gif);
	background-position:Bottom left;
	background-repeat:no-repeat;
	color:#660066;
	font-size:110%;
	font-weight:normal;
	text-align:center;
	width:217px;
	text-align:left;
}
.LeftColumn .LatestContent h3
{
	background:url(../images/News_title_bg_slice.gif);
	background-position:bottom left;
	background-repeat:repeat-x;
	border-top:1px solid #FFC38F;
	line-height:30px;
	color:#660066;
	font-size:95%;
	font-weight:600;
	padding:0 0 0 8px;
}
.LeftColumn .LatestContent ul li a
{
	color:#660066;
}
.CenterColumn .Title
{
	background-image:url(../images/ContentArea_title_top.gif);
	background-position:top left;
	background-repeat:no-repeat;
	background-color:#FFC38F;
}
.CenterColumn .Title h1
{
	background-image:url(../images/ContentArea_title_btm.gif);
	background-position:bottom left;
	background-repeat:no-repeat;
	color:#660066;
	font-size:110%;
	font-weight:normal;
	line-height:30px;
	text-align:center;
}

.AssignedItems .Title
{
	background-image:url(../images/RightColumn_titlebox_top.gif);
	background-position:top left;
	background-repeat:no-repeat;
	background-color:#FFC38F;
}
.AssignedItems .Dark
{
	background-image:url(../images/LinkDownloads_title_box_top.gif);
	background-position:top left;
	background-repeat:no-repeat;
	background-color:#FF8724;
}
.AssignedItems div.Title div
{
	background-image:url(../images/RightColumn_titlebox_btm.gif);
	background-position:bottom left;
	background-repeat:no-repeat;
	color:#660066;
	font-size:90%;
	font-weight:bolder;
	line-height:30px;
	text-align:center;
}
.AssignedItems div.Dark div
{
	background-image:url(../images/LinkDownloads_title_box_btm.gif);
	background-position:bottom left;
	background-repeat:no-repeat;
	color:#FFF;
	font-size:90%;
	font-weight:bold;
	line-height:30px;
	text-align:center;
}
.UtilsTop
{
	background-image:url(../images/RightColumn_boxFrame_top.gif);
	background-position:top left;
	background-repeat:no-repeat;
	margin:2px 0 0 0;
	padding:1px;
}
.UtilsMiddle
{
	border-left:1px solid #FFC38F;
	border-right:1px solid #FFC38F;
}
.UtilsBottom
{
	background-image:url(../images/RightColumn_boxFrame_btm.gif);
	background-position:bottom left;
	background-repeat:no-repeat;
	padding:1px;
}
.AssignedItems a
{
	color:#660066;	
}
.AssignedItemsTop
{
	background-image:url(../images/RightColumn_boxFrame_top.gif);
	background-position:top left;
	background-repeat:no-repeat;
	margin:2px 0 0 0;
	padding:1px;
}
.AssignedItemsMiddle
{
	border-left:1px solid #FFC38F;
	border-right:1px solid #FFC38F;
}
.AssignedItemsBottom
{
	background-image:url(../images/RightColumn_boxFrame_btm.gif);
	background-position:bottom left;
	background-repeat:no-repeat;
	padding:1px;
}
.Footer
{
	background:#FFC38F url(../images/Footer_box_top.gif);
    background-position:top left;
    background-repeat:no-repeat;
    width:960px;
    float:left;
}
.FooterInner
{
	background:url(../images/Footer_box_bottom.gif);
    background-position:bottom left;
    background-repeat:no-repeat;
    color:#660066;
    width:960px;
    float:left;
    font-size:70%;
    text-align:center;
    line-height:30px;
}
.FooterInner a
{   
	color:#660066;
}


div.leftnavigation
{
	
}
div.leftnavigation a
{
	color:#660066;
}
div.leftnavigation ul li.section a.section
{
	background:#FFC38F;
	border-bottom:1px solid #D6C6B6;
	
}
div.leftnavigation ul li a
{
	text-decoration:none;
}
div.leftnavigation ul li ul li
{
	border-bottom:1px solid #D6C6B6;
	
}
div.leftnavigation ul li ul li.expanded ul, ul li ul li.on ul
{
	border-top:1px solid #D6C6B6;
}
div.leftnavigation ul li ul li.expanded ul li ul, ul li ul li.on ul li ul
{
	border:none;
}
div.leftnavigation ul li ul li.expanded a, ul li ul li.on a
{
	background:#FFE1C7;
}
div.leftnavigation ul li ul li.expanded ul li a, ul li ul li.on ul li a
{
	background:#FFF;
	border:none;
}
div.smarttags .subheading,div.smarttags_right .subheading
{
	color:#FF8822;
}
div.smarttags .columncontrast100pc,div.smarttags_right .columncontrast100pc
{
      background:#FFC390;
}
div.smarttags .columncontrast50pc,div.smarttags_right .columncontrast50pc
{
      background:#FFC390;
}
div.smarttags .columncontrast33pc,div.smarttags_right .columncontrast33pc
{
      background:#FFC390;
}
div.smarttags .columncontrast66pc,div.smarttags_right .columncontrast66pc
{
      background:#FFC390;
}
div.smarttags .pullquote,div.smarttags_right .pullquote
{
    background:#FFC390;
}
div.smarttags .author,div.smarttags_right .author
{
    background:#FFC390;
}
table.Form tr.Row td
{
	border-bottom:#FF8822 1px solid;
}
.FAQs table tr td div.FAQTitle
{
	color:#660066;
	background:none;
	font-weight:bold;
	cursor:pointer;
}
.FeaturedStories h3, a
{
	color:#660066;
}



.SearchResults .Counter
{
	color:#660066;
}
.SearchResults .Pager
{
	border-top:1px dashed #D6C6B6;
	border-bottom:1px dashed #D6C6B6;
}

.guestbookViewContent .Pager
{
	padding-bottom:10px;
	border-bottom:1px solid #FF8822;
}

.SearchResults .Pager>input,
.SearchResults .Pager>div,
.guestbookViewContent .Pager>input,
.guestbookViewContent .Pager>div
{
	color:#660066;
}
.Products
{
	border-top:1px solid #FF8822;
	border-bottom:1px solid #FF8822;
}
.Products .Separator, .Separator
{
	border-top:1px solid #FF8822;
}
.ProductDetails .Title
{
	background-image:none;
	background-color:#FFF;
	color:#660066;
}
.Results
{
	border:none;
}
.Basket tr td div.Separator, div.productResultsSeparator
{
	border-bottom:1px solid #FF8822;
	height:1px;
}

.RemoteItems
{
	border-top:1px solid #FFDABC;
	border-bottom:1px solid #FFDABC;
}
.RemoteItems .Separator
{
	border-bottom:1px solid #FFDABC;
	height:1px;
}
.ViewBasketWrapper
{
	border-top:1px solid #FFC38F;
}
.AssignedItems .AssignedItemsMiddle .BasketTicker table
{
	color:#660066;
}
